Minor in Film & Television Studies

The Minor in Film and Television Studies is an 18-credit (6 course) program designed for students looking to expand their knowledge of these media forms to complement their major field of studies. Our minor offers students critical approaches to the study of film and television in media aesthetics, history, and theory. Students will also build skills in research, writing, and analysis that can be applied to a range of scholarly and professional contexts.
